5 juveniles in custody after chase involving stolen car ends in Hawthorne, authorities say
Five juveniles led authorities on a high-speed chase through the South Bay on Thursday afternoon before abandoning a car in the middle of a street in Hawthorne and fleeing on foot into an apartment building.The chase made it way across surface streets and the 110 Freeway before the driver exited into a residential neighborhood and ditched the vehicle.Shortly before 1 p.m., the driver and passengers jumped out the Kia Soul and near the intersection of 129th Street and Jefferson Avenue and ran.Los Angeles County sheriff's deputies followed them onto the property and set up a perimeter as a law enforcement helicopter circled overhead.A search ensued, and by 3 p.m. all five of the suspects were apprehended, a sheriff's spokesperson told ABC7.Details of when and where the car was stolen were not immediately available.

Local 100 Black Men Mentees Win 1st Place in Atlanta
The 100 Black Men of Long Beach, Inc., is a nonprofit 501(C)(3) professional organization. During the 38th International Conference held in Atlanta, Georgia, June 11-18, the “Best of the Best” Stock Market Game competition took place, where only the top four teams competed for top prizes. Fourteen weeks prior to the conference, 750 high school students participated and competed against each other with the support of chapter mentors. All teams were given $100,000 virtually, to invest in stocks, bonds, and mutual funds, to better secure a financial future, learn the value of capital markets and maximize their portfolios. A team within the 100 Black Men of Long Beach mentees won 1st Place and are now the Best of the Best.” The winning crew consists of Jaylen Bell, Lance Robert, Jr., and Chase Strozier. They call themselves “Strong Beach Stock Stars.” They were coached and led by Lionel Jenkins, the chapter’s Economic and Empowerment Chairman with the help of fellow members of the chapter.
